Understanding Office Emergency Plans
What are Workplace Emergency Plans?
Workplace emergency situation plans are structured methods made to prepare employees for possible emergencies, ranging from natural calamities to medical dilemmas. These strategies intend to ensure a swift and efficient action throughout important situations.
The Value of Having a Plan
A well-crafted emergency plan can alleviate threats and boost employee safety. However why is this so crucial? Put simply, when emergencies strike, time is essential. A pre-defined strategy makes certain that every person recognizes their functions and obligations, reducing disorder and confusion.
Key Elements of an Effective Emergency Plan
Risk Evaluation: Recognize potential risks one-of-a-kind to your workplace. Response Procedures: Outline clear actions for various kinds of emergencies. Roles and Duties: Mark specific tasks to employees. Communication Channels: Establish how info will certainly flow during an emergency. Training Programs: Regularly train team on the treatments detailed in the plan.The Role of mouth-to-mouth resuscitation Training in Emergency Situation Preparedness

Incorrect Compression Depth: A Typical Mistake
One prevalent problem in performing CPR is preserving the proper compression depth. first aid cpr training near me Studies show that several laypersons do not apply compressions at the suggested deepness of 2-2.4 inches for adults, which can reduce effectiveness.
How to Guarantee Correct Compression Depth
- Use your body weight to use force. Count aloud throughout compressions to maintain rhythm. Practice with manikins that supply comments on compression depth.
CPR Methods: A Closer Look
How to Do mouth-to-mouth resuscitation: Detailed Guide
Assess the Circumstance: Examine responsiveness; phone call emergency solutions if unresponsive. Open Air passage: Turn the head back slightly and lift the chin. Check Breathing: Look for upper body movements; if not breathing usually, start CPR. Perform Breast Compressions: Compress at the very least two inches deep at a rate of 100-120 compressions per minute. Rescue Breaths (if educated): After every 30 compressions, offer two rescue breaths.Infant CPR Method: Unique Considerations
When carrying out mouth-to-mouth resuscitation on babies:
- Use 2 fingers instead of full hand compressions. Ensure deepness is about 1.5 inches. Cover their mouth and nose with your mouth when giving rescue breaths.

Integrating AEDs right into Work environment Safety And Security Protocols
What is an AED? Just how Does It Work?
An Automated External Defibrillator (AED) is a portable device that examines the heart rhythm and can send an electric shock to recover it to normal feature:
Turn on the AED and adhere to voice prompts. Apply pads as indicated by diagrams on pads or AED screen. Allow AED to analyze heart rhythm prior to providing shocks if necessary.Online mouth-to-mouth resuscitation Qualification Options Available Today
